It is an institution for advanced research in social science that investigates social inequalities and the formulation of public policies. It consists of a multidisciplinary group, which includes demographic researchers, political scientists, sociologists, geographers and anthropologists, whose research agenda is focused on citizens\u2019 access to well-being.
